网站搭建需要什么技术

发表时间:2025-06-28 16:30来源:未知

基础知识

什么是网站?

网站是由多个网页组成的集合,通过互联网进行访问。它可以是个人博客、企业官网、电子商务平台等。网站的核心在于内容和用户体验。

网站搭建的目的

搭建网站的目的多种多样,包括但不限于

信息展示:向用户提供信息。

商业交易:进行商品或服务的销售。

社交互动:提供用户交流的平台。

网站搭建的步骤

确定网站类型

在搭建网站之前,首先需要明确你的网站类型。个人博客、企业官网、在线商店等。不同类型的网站所需的技术和工具可能有所不同。

选择域名和主机

域名:这是用户访问你网站时输入的地址。选择一个简洁易记的域名有助于提高用户访问量。

主机:网站需要托管在服务器上。常见的主机类型有共享主机、虚拟专用服务器(VPS)、云主机等。

网站搭建所需的技术

前端技术

前端是用户直接看到的部分,主要包括以下技术

HTML(超文本标记语言):用于创建网页的基本结构。通过标签的使用,定义了网页的内容和布局。

CSS(层叠样式表):用于网页的样式设计,包括颜色、字体、布局等。通过CSS,可以使网页更加美观。

JavaScript:一种编程语言,用于为网页添加互动功能。表单验证、动画效果等。

后端技术

后端是用户看不见的部分,负责处理数据和逻辑。常见的后端技术包括

编程语言:如Python、PHP、Ruby、Java等。这些语言用于编写服务器端代码,处理用户请求。

数据库:用于存储网站的数据。常见的数据库有MySQL、PostgreSQL、MongoDB等。

框架:后端框架可以加速开发过程,提供预先构建的功能。Django(Python)、Laravel(PHP)等。

全栈技术

全栈开发指的是同时掌握前端和后端技术的能力。全栈开发者可以独立完成一个网站的搭建工作。常见的全栈开发技术栈包括

MEAN栈:MongoDB、、Angular、。

MERN栈:MongoDB、、React、。

网站搭建的工具

开发工具

文本编辑器:如VS Code、Sublime Text等,用于编写代码。

版本控制:如Git,帮助团队协作和代码管理。

网站建设平台

对于没有技术背景的用户,可以选择一些网站建设平台,这些平台提供了简单易用的界面和模板。

WordPress:全球最流行的内容管理系统,适合博客和企业网站。

Wix:提供拖拽式的建站工具,适合初学者。

Shopify:专门用于搭建电商网站的平台。

网站优化与维护

SEO(搜索引擎优化)

为了让用户更容易找到你的网站,需要进行搜索引擎优化。常见的SEO技术包括

关键词研究:选择合适的关键词,增加网页的曝光率。

内容优化:确保内容质量高,符合用户需求。

外部链接建设:获取其他网站的链接,提高网站权重。

网站安全

网站安全至关重要,常见的安全措施包括

SSL证书:加密用户数据,提高网站安全性。

定期备份:防止数据丢失。

防火墙:防止黑客攻击。

未来发展趋势

随着科技的发展,网站搭建的技术和工具也在不断演进。以下是一些未来的发展趋势

无代码/低代码平台:越来越多的用户开始使用无代码或低代码平台,简化开发流程。

人工智能:AI技术将被应用于网站内容生成和用户体验优化。

响应式设计:随着移动设备的普及,响应式设计将变得更加重要。

网站搭建需要掌握多种技术,从前端到后端,再到工具和优化,每个环节都不可忽视。对于初学者来说,可以选择一些简单的平台入手,逐步了解和掌握相关技术。随着经验的积累,你将能够独立搭建出功能丰富、用户友好的网站。

无论是个人还是企业,拥有一个高质量的网站都能为你带来更多的机会和发展空间。希望本文能为你的网站搭建之旅提供一些有用的指导。